## Runbook: SquatterWatch package scanner — pre-release gate

Before approving any release train, confirm SquatterWatch has completed its sweep of the internal Pellgrove registry for typo-squatting lookalikes of our published packages. The scan must finish with zero unresolved high-confidence matches; medium-confidence hits require sign-off from the Dependency Hygiene rotation. Do not bypass this gate even for hotfixes, as the Orvale incident showed. Attach evidence by quoting the scan's trace token, which appears below.

build token for fajop-bawif: htk9_96d65e784

Handover: swapping out the homegrown Quenchworks job queue for Railspool. Dual-write is live; consumers still read from Quenchworks. Cutover flag is queue_migrate_v2. If Railspool lags >5m, flip the flag off — old path still works. Don't touch the retry table; it's shared. Dead-letter drain runs hourly, check it after any incident. Migration runbook is on the Tavenor wiki under Railspool Cutover. Page me only if both queues stall. Primary contact for the migration is listed below.

approver of tawip-bagap = Holdor Silath

## v3.8.2 — Cold start improvements

Reduced cold-start latency for Fenwick serverless handlers from roughly 2.4s to under 600ms by pre-warming the runtime pool and trimming dependency bundles. Support should note that tenants on the legacy Larchfield plan still see occasional slow first requests after deploys; advise them this is expected until v3.9. No action is needed for tickets citing timeouts under one second. Questions about this release go to the engineer named below.

account owner for tafog-tajeg: Holix Frador